Job summary

15 hours a week

Freedom to Speak up (FTSU) is about anything that gets in the way of us providing exceptional care. Our values of caring, listening and excelling underpin our approach to Freedom to Speak Up and at Gloucestershire Hospitals we are committed to fostering a speak up/ listen up/ follow up culture.

The Freedom to Speak Up role is an independent and influential role helping to protect patient safety and quality of care, improve the working experience of colleagues and promoting learning and improvement and the FTSU service at Gloucestershire Hospitals.

The post holder will work with colleagues across all roles and levels across all sites of Gloucestershire Hospitals and gain visibility to the whole organisation and how it operates. The post holder will provide a focus on ensuring that colleagues feel able to and are supported to, speak up in order to;

- Protect patient safety and quality of care

- Improve the experience of colleagues

- Promote continuous learning and improvement

The post holder will operate independently, impartially and objectively on all matters relating to concerns raised in the workplace, taking a visible role in promoting the processes through which these concerns can be raised.

They will work in partnership with the Lead FTSU Guardian and groups within the organisation including the Board, Chief Executive, Non-executive Directors and the Executive team.

Main duties of the job

A large part of the duties and responsibilities will include listening and supporting staff who wish to speak up through the FTSU route. The FTSU Guardian will follow the standard operating procedure of:

- Ensuring colleagues are thanked for speaking up

- Listen and support staff accessing staff speaking up

- Triage the matters spoken up about

- Support feedback to the staff member and facilitate effective follow up

- Escalate any outstanding mattersSupported by the Lead FTSU Guardian, the role FTSU Guardian will work with the Board and Executive team to achieving the following outcomes:

- A culture of speaking up/ listening up/ following is instilled throughout the organisation

- Speaking up / listening up/ following up processes are effective and continuously improved

- All colleagues have the capacity to speak up effectively and managers have the capacity to listen well, respond appropriately and support those who are speaking up

- The Trust board is fully sited on, and engaged in all FTSU matters and issues

- Contribute to national FTSU network and comply with NGO guidance, ensuring that recommendations from reviews are analysed and actions implemented appropriately

- Work with the senior leadership team as a specialist for Freedom to Speak Up providing expert advice and direction to staff and senior managers/leaders on matters relating to speaking up/listening up.
